Subject: EXIF scrubbing change — action needed

Plugin authors: starting next release, the Ombralens pipeline strips all EXIF metadata, including orientation tags, before your hooks run. If your plugin reads GPS or camera fields, it will now see empty values. Use the new pre-scrub hook to capture metadata you need. Opt-out is not available. Test against the staging build identified by the token below.

build token for tawif-bahip: htk31_68bba16e1afabfef4ecc69408c06f16

Ticket VLT-88: The Driftbeam websocket client fails to reconnect after idle timeouts, leaving plugins with stale sessions. A patch is staged, but the signing vault locked itself after three bad attempts and we can't cut the release. Per the Harrowfield procedure, anyone picking this up should unlock the vault with the recovery passphrase below.

strongbox words: oliael-gilax-lamael

## Step 4: Run the Migration — Burrowdale Deploys

Zero-downtime schema changes on Burrowdale work the usual expand/contract way: add the new column, backfill, flip reads, then drop the old one in a later release. Reviewers, please check that no migration in the PR both adds and drops in one pass. Before kicking off the backfill job, populate the env file with the database host and pool size. Then add the migration service's database credential on the following line.

vault entry, fadup-tagag: RELAY_SECRET8=2fd92179

Runbook: ORM refactor, Brindlewood stack.

Reviewer notes: we're replacing the legacy Mapster layer with QuillDB repositories, table by table. Migrations are idempotent; rerun safely. Verify shadow-write parity via the diff job before merging each slice. Keep old query paths behind the `legacy_orm` flag until week three. The diff job authenticates against the internal Ledgerline service using the key below.

gateway credential: kto23_Gg8WqG328rEv1DwGxRVIOT4

## Further reading

So, the occupancy feed: the Pinwheel garages push sensor counts to our collector every 30 seconds, and we smooth them before publishing to the app. It's mostly boring until a sensor drifts and reports negative cars, which happens more than you'd think. Don't worry about memorizing the pipeline on day one. When you want the full picture — data shapes, smoothing logic, and the drift-correction job — it's all written up on the wiki page here.

operations page: https://confluence.lumicsys.internal/projects/display/projects/display